Recognizing Major Auto Body Frame Damage

Recognizing major auto body frame damage is a crucial step for any vehicle owner facing a collision or accident. Unlike minor dents or scratches that can often be addressed through dent repair services, structural integrity issues require immediate attention and professional auto body frame repair. This is because the frame, serving as the car’s skeletal system, ensures safety and stability during driving. Even seemingly minor accidents can lead to hidden damage, compromising the vehicle’s overall strength and performance over time.
One of the most telltale signs that your car needs extensive frame repair is misalignment or uneven wear patterns on tires. If your vehicle pulls to one side while driving straight or exhibits inconsistent tire pressure, these could indicate frame distortions caused by impact. Additionally, visible deformities such as bulges, kinks, or warping in doors, fenders, or the hood can be strong indicators of structural damage necessitating professional intervention. In severe cases, an off-center steering wheel or faulty power steering may also signal a problem with the frame alignment.

Benefits of Prompt Auto Body Frame Repair

Prompt auto body frame repair is not just a luxury; it’s a crucial aspect of vehicle maintenance that can significantly impact safety and longevity. When your car experiences structural damage, such as in a collision or accident, leaving it unaddressed can lead to more severe complications down the line. Auto body frame repair, when done promptly by a professional car repair shop offering quality vehicle repair services, has multiple benefits.
One of the primary advantages is enhanced safety. The frame acts as the backbone of your vehicle, supporting the entire structure. Damage to this framework can compromise the integrity of the car’s safety features, such as airbags and seatbelts. Moreover, a weakened frame might not absorb impact effectively during future accidents, increasing the risk of severe injuries to occupants. For instance, studies show that delayed auto body frame repair can lead to reduced crumple zones, which are designed to dissipate crash energy, potentially putting lives at greater risk.
Additionally, prompt auto body frame repair ensures optimal vehicle performance and resale value. Over time, structural damage can cause misalignment issues, affecting steering and handling. This can result in irregular tire wear, reduced fuel efficiency, and even safety hazards while driving.
